WebAug 2, 2016 · A list of documents to be submitted to the IRB (e.g., protocol, informed consent form, investigator brochure, recruitment materials, HHS-approved protocol and … WebJun 4, 2024 · IRB Review of Investigator Qualifications. One of the responsibilities of the IRB is to determine that the investigator is appropriately qualified to conduct and supervise the proposed research. In many cases, previous experience with an investigator allows the IRB to readily determine an investigator’s qualification. However, if the IRB has ...

With either a summary of changes or a tracked revision, … WebIRB history. The Mayo Clinic Institutional Review Board began in 1971 as the "Committee on Investigations Involving Human Subjects." From 1972 to 1983, it was known as the "Human Studies Committee." The term "Institutional Review Board" was first used at Mayo Clinic in 1984. IRB mission
